Traditional Quilting Techniques

Traditional quilting techniques include hand quilting, machine quilting, and applique. Hand quilting involves stitching the layers of the quilt together by hand. Machine quilting involves using a sewing machine to stitch the layers of the quilt together. Applique involves sewing fabric pieces onto the quilt top to create a design.

Quilt Making

Quilt making involves three main steps: piecing, quilting, and binding. Piecing involves sewing together small pieces of fabric to create a larger design. Quilting involves stitching the layers of the quilt together. Binding involves sewing a strip of fabric around the edges of the quilt to finish it off.

Quilting Culture

Quilting has a rich culture that is passed down from generation to generation. Quilting reflects the culture and history of the people who create them. Quilting bees are a common tradition in quilting culture. A quilting bee is a gathering of quilters who work on a quilt together.

Quilt Art

Quilt art is a form of art that involves creating quilts that are meant to be hung on walls and admired for their beauty. Quilt art is often created using non-traditional materials such as paper and found objects. Quilt art is a way of expressing creativity and sharing a message through the medium of quilting.

Quilting Traditions

Quilting traditions vary from region to region. Quilting traditions reflect the culture and history of the people who created them. Some quilting traditions include patchwork quilts, crazy quilts, and Amish quilts.

Quilt Designs

Quilt designs vary from simple to complex. Quilt designs can be created using traditional patterns or by creating a unique design. Some popular quilt designs include the Log Cabin, the Double Wedding Ring, and the Nine Patch.
